California Shoot-Out Rules  (click here for print version)

The California Shoot-Out system was introduced to Region 10 (of AYSO Section 1, Area F) in the 1998/1999 season.  In the past, ties after "overtime" have been decided by Penalty Kicks ("PKs"). This is felt to be more a test of nerve than of soccer skills, and it has been decided to try a system which has already been used in a number of Area tournaments.  NOTE: Overtime and Shoot-Out are only required in games in which a winner is necessary, i.e. in elimination play-offs. If a "mini-league" is used, instead of an elimination approach, games are permitted to end tied.

if PENALTY KICK in OT 3-4-5-6 (non-full strength periods) all normal PK rules apply, except:
-Defense appoints Goalkeeper from players on field at the time of the infraction. Can touch ball only once (to stop kick).
-All players except the Goalkeeper and the player selected to take the PK (who must also already be on the field at the time of the infraction) retreat to the halfway line.
-If the PK goes in directly, or after rebounding from the "woodwork" or off the Goalkeeper, goes in, the game is over.
-But the player selected to take the PK may NOT touch the ball a second time.
-If the ball hits the "woodwork" or is deflected by the Goalkeeper and in either case comes to rest without having left the playing area, the game is restarted with a Goal Kick.
-If the PK is kicked directly out, over the goal line or over the net, the game is restarted with a Goal Kick.
-If the PK deflects off the Goalkeeper and goes over the goal line or over the touch line, the game is restarted with a Corner Kick or a Throw-In by the attacking team, after the referee has allowed both teams on the field to reassemble.
-Except for those changes expressly made here with regard to the conduct of a penalty kick, all other procedures for conducting the penalty kick as set forth in the most recent version of the Laws of the Game shall remain in effect.

SUBSTITUTIONS
-Only at the start of each OT period or for an injury.
-Coach can play any players in any/every period (in other words, no min.periods of play for each player).
-Players leaving the game due to an injury or Red Card, may not return in any subsequent OT period. An Injured player can be substituted for.
-Players receiving a Red Card CANNOT be substitued for, their team must play one player short through all remaining OT periods.

OFFSIDE
-Offside rule is in effect in period 1-2-3-4, NO OFFSIDE in periods 5-6 (7 v 7 no offside in periods 4-5)

GOALKEEPER POSITION
Starting in overtime period 3 the GOALKEEPER POSITION is eliminated. The person playing goalkeeper may remain in
the game, but cannot play the goalkeeper position (using hands)
